Comprehensive Summarization:
The Cambodia Restaurant Association (CRA) has entered into a historic partnership with the Ministry of Tourism, leveraging the Public-Private Partnership (PPP) mechanism. This collaboration aims to elevate the quality of restaurant services and food/beverage offerings in Cambodia, positioning the country as a leading culinary tourism hub in Southeast Asia. The dialogue between H.E. Mr. HUOT Hak, Minister of Tourism, and CRA representatives focused on enhancing culinary tourism growth and improving overall restaurant services to meet global standards.
